代碼: 輸出:[a A a] 如果不熟悉正則表達式的語法的話,可以執行下面命令: 據說是出於效率的考量,go不支持環視(或叫零寬斷言、預搜索)。 參考: http://www.cnblogs.com/golove/p/3269099.html ...
繼上一版本RegeX發布以來已有三年多了,此次發布全新設計的RegeX 供廣大開發者使用。 新版基於Silverlight開發,支持安裝到本地運行,采用類似WindowsPhone 的Metro風格設計。 新版本的主打功能有兩點: 支持無限層級的復雜多重匹配與替換 支持在替換時以 符號引用經過處理后的組內容 這兩個功能主要為了解決如下問題: 冗長的表達式結構。 在匹配復雜的格式時,使用的表達式不 ...
2012-01-02 04:28 10 3885 推薦指數:
代碼: 輸出:[a A a] 如果不熟悉正則表達式的語法的話,可以執行下面命令: 據說是出於效率的考量,go不支持環視(或叫零寬斷言、預搜索)。 參考: http://www.cnblogs.com/golove/p/3269099.html ...
1.什么是正則表達式 正則表達式是對字符串操作的一種邏輯公式,就是用事先定義好的一些特定字符、及這些特定字符的組合,組成一個“規則字符串”,這個“規則字符串”用來表達對字符串的一種過濾邏輯。給定一個正則表達式和另一個字符串,可以通過正則表達式從字符串中獲取我們想要的特定部分。正則表達式 ...
、校驗數字的表達式 數字:^[0-9]*$ n位的數字:^\d{n}$ 至少n位的數字:^\d{n,}$ m-n位的數字:^\d{m,n}$ 零和非零開頭的數字:^(0|[1-9][0-9]*)$ 非零開頭的最多帶兩位小數的數字:^([1-9][0-9 ...
今日隨筆,繼續寫一些關於正則表達式的東西。 首先補一點昨天的內容: 昨天少說了一個貪婪模式,什么是貪婪模式,比如像+或者*這樣的元字符匹配中,會以最大匹配值匹配,這句話是什么意思呢,例如: 定義一個正則表達式模式:ab+ ,然后又這樣一個字 ...
版權所有,未經許可,禁止轉載 章節 Python 介紹 Python 開發環境搭建 Python 語法 Python 變量 Python 數值類型 Py ...
boost 正則表達式 regex 環境安裝 如果在引用boost regex出現連接錯誤,但是引用其他的庫卻沒有這個錯誤,這是因為對於boost來說,是免編譯的,但是,正則這個庫 是需要單獨編譯和使用的。簡單的辦法就是 直接將boost庫全部 ...
微信公眾號:碼農充電站pro 個人主頁:https://codeshellme.github.io 0,什么是正則表達式 正則表達式(Regular Expression簡寫為Regex),又稱為規則表達式,它是一種強大的文本匹配模式,其用於在字符串中查找匹配符合特定 ...
一、概述 正則表達式通常被用來對字符串提供范圍性的校驗、替換那些符合某個模式(規則)的文本。 正則表達式所對應的類Pattern,所有的正則表達式都是在這個類下創建的。Pattern類用於創建一個正則表達式,也可以說創建一個匹配模式,它的構造方法是私有的,不可以直接創建,但可以 ...